📘 Title Name: Salaib Hijar – صليب بجر
✍️ Author: Munir Hashmi

🔹 Introduction:
Salaib Hijar by Munir Hashmi is a thought-provoking Urdu novel that dives deep into the psychological, emotional, and societal conflicts faced by individuals during turbulent times. It reflects the painful intersections of ideology, identity, and sacrifice.

🔑 Key Points:

  • Exploration of Human Conflict: The novel explores internal and external conflicts shaped by political, religious, and personal turmoil.

  • Rich Symbolism: "Salaib" (Cross) and "Hijar" (Separation) serve as metaphors for personal sacrifice and emotional fragmentation.

  • Powerful Characterization: Characters are deeply layered, representing different ideological and emotional standpoints.

  • Historical & Social Relevance: Set against a backdrop of societal unrest, it mirrors struggles relevant even in contemporary contexts.

  • Evocative Language: Munir Hashmi’s poetic and philosophical style enhances the emotional depth and reader engagement.
